McKeever, Dorothea Ann Lankford
Obituary
Dorothea Ann Lankford McKeever of Denton, Texas (formerly of Ovilla, Texas) has joined her high school sweetheart and loving husband of 45 years, Reavis Smith (Buddy) McKeever, in God’s glorious Heaven. She died after a very long illness at the age of 83 March 8, 2018. Dorothea has been a member of the First Baptist Church, Dallas, Texas since the 1970’s. Family members preceding Dorothea in death are her parents, Otto Ray and Ruth Magdalene Lankford; and three brothers, Robert David Lankford, Ray Lankford, Jr., and William Edward (Bill) Lankford. Survivors include a daughter, Laura Ann Mercer and her husband, Stan; and two sons, Robert Steven McKeever and wife, Patti; and Mark Edward McKeever and wife, Christy. She leaves behind five grandchildren, Amy Lanette Rutledge, Daniel Reavis Mercer, Rachel Ann Hopper, Cole Reavis McKeever, Finn Arthur McKeever; and two great grandchildren, Shane Reavis Rutledge and Austin Harold Rutledge. She is also survived by a sister, Eugenia Lankford Denniston and brother Albert Roy Lankford and wife, Wanda, plus many nieces and nephews and great nieces and nephews; extended family and innumerable friends. Dorothea was a loving mother and chose to be a “stay-at-home” Mom rather than work outside the home. She was an excellent seamstress; a talented artist; a gifted gardener; brilliant at crafts; and loved participating in Bible studies. Her father was a chef and she inherited his talent in the kitchen. She will be greatly missed by all who knew her. Funeral services will be held at the graveside at Laurel Land Funeral Home and Memorial Park on Saturday, March 17 at 11:00 A.M. In lieu of flowers, memorials may be made to: Parkinson’s Research.
